>> a connecticut attorney is asking permission to sue the state for 100 million dollars on behalf of a student who survived the mass shooting in newtown. the attorney says the 6- year-old student, identified as "jill doe," was in her classroom at sandy hook elementary school on december 14th when suspected gunman adam lanza opened fire. lanza killed 20 first grade students and six adult staffers at the school before killing himself. the lawyer says the student has been traumatized by the killings, and accused the state of failing to protect students from "foreseeable harm." >> it's been two weeks since adam lanza open fired inside sandy hook elementary school. the shooting forever changed lives in newtown, connecticut. on friday, dozens of people came together for an interfaith vigil aimed at to the small community. jamie muro was there. on a bitterly cold morning - footprints in the snow lead to a community coming together - once again. i tell people in my church, already, that our lives will never be the same. that can be received as bad news, and we can cycle in despair,

>> banks racked up a record 10-point-seven-billion dollars in fines in 20-12. that includes what the banks paid to u-s and state authorities-- but it doesn't include the billions more paid to european regulators. most of the fines were related to improper mortgage
9:12 am
the red cross says itge- scale disasters in 42 states this year. sandy which it says was the biggest response in five years. the red cross report does not include the response to the sandy hook school shooting in connecticut. but the report includes the response to the theater shooting in aurora, colorado and the sikh temple shooting in wisconsin. red cross says throughout 2012, it opened more than 900 shelters and provided shelter to more than 100- thousand people forced from their homes. >> analysts say the 2012 holiday season was the worst financial crisis, with sales growth far below expectations. while chains like wal-mart and gap inc are thought to have done well, analysts expect much less from retailers such as barnes & noble and j-c penney. experts say the holiday slump is due in part to superstorm sandy and rising concern about the "fiscal cliff." 7 percent this holiday season compared with a 2 percent increase last year. >> making interstate phone calls could soon get cheaper. for prison
9:13 am
inmates. prison calling systems are different than normal pay phones. a typical 15-minute conversation currently costs an average of 16- dollars. that's largely due to fees that call providers are allowed to charge prisoners in some states. in new york, where fees are banned, rates can go as low as 5-cents a minute. but in places like colorado, inmates get charged almost 90 cents a minute. the f-c-c is planning to reducing rates nation-wide. >> coming up on kron 4 news weekend. new laws are going in effect starting january 1st. we'll explain what some of those new laws are.
